Streamline your ETL Process with Sourcetable

Sourcetable simplifies the ETL process by automatically syncing your live Bubble data from a variety of apps or databases.

Contact sales
B
Jump to

    Overview

    Extract, Transform, Load (ETL) processes are vital for enhancing the functionality and efficiency of Bubble, a versatile Python framework designed for tasks such as data integration, cleansing, and auditing. Performing ETL on Bubble data not only streamlines the way the web app serves data but also ensures that the information is presented in a clean and structured manner, particularly when loading into spreadsheets where data clarity is paramount. On this page, we delve into the world of ETL, providing insights into what Bubble is, the various ETL tools tailored for Bubble data, and the practical use cases for implementing ETL. Additionally, we explore an alternative to ETL for Bubble through Sourcetable and address common questions surrounding ETL procedures with Bubble data. Our goal is to empower you with knowledge and tools to make the most out of your Bubble data through effective ETL practices.

    What is Bubble?

    Bubble is a no-code development platform that serves as a visual programming language, allowing users with limited or no programming skills to build web applications. It's a versatile service that can be used for creating a range of products including social media sites, marketplaces, and customer portals.

    Established in 2012 and based in New York, Bubble operates as a Platform as a Service (PaaS), providing tools and features to facilitate the development of new products, marketplaces, customer portals, and tools for process management. Its intuitive interface is designed to empower non-technical startup founders, educators, and various organizations to bring their ideas to life without the need for extensive coding knowledge.

    Bubble's innovative approach to software development has led to its recognition as one of Fast Company's Most Innovative Companies of 2021. Despite some controversy over its new pricing model based on \"workload units,\" Bubble continues to offer API integrations, templates, and plugins to support the development of robust and scalable web applications.

    ETL Tools for Bubble

    Bubbles is a Python framework specifically designed for ETL (Extract, Transform, Load) processes. It leverages metadata to describe data processing pipelines, which can be utilized for various tasks such as data integration, data cleansing, and data auditing. Notably, Bubbles is recognized for its technological agnosticism, meaning it is designed to work with a wide range of technologies.

    Integrate.io is another ETL tool that stands out for its no-code, cloud-based capabilities, allowing users to create data pipelines within minutes. With over 200 integrations, Integrate.io simplifies the process of moving data to and from Salesforce and a data warehouse. It requires no prior data engineering experience and ensures enhanced data security and compliance through its REST API. Additionally, Integrate.io provides free customer support for all users and is considered a forward-looking ETL solution, particularly heading into the year 2024.

    When considering the best ETL tools for use with Bubble, a variety of options are available. These tools include Skyvia, Funnel, Keboola, Fivetran, Data Fetcher, StarfishETL, Parabola, Workato, Hevo Data, Databricks, Panoply, Lyftrondata, Singular, Mozart Data, Rivery, Supermetrics, Dataslayer.ai, and many others. Each tool offers unique features, making them suitable for different ETL requirements.

    Among the various ETL tools, Parabola stands out for its specific features that cater to Bubble users. It is a powerful tool for data transformation and facilitates both importing and exporting data through API endpoints. Parabola's capabilities make it particularly useful for Bubble users looking to import, export, and transform data for use within the Bubble environment.





    B
    Sourcetable Integration

    Streamline Your ETL Process with Sourcetable

    For those looking to efficiently manage their data extraction, transformation, and loading (ETL) processes from Bubble to a user-friendly spreadsheet interface, Sourcetable offers a compelling solution. Unlike third-party ETL tools or the complexities involved in building a custom ETL system, Sourcetable stands out by simplifying the integration of live data from a variety of apps or databases, including Bubble.

    Sourcetable's primary advantage lies in its ability to automatically sync and consolidate your data into a single, accessible platform. Its intuitive spreadsheet interface eliminates the steep learning curve typically associated with more specialized ETL tools. This means you can query and manipulate your data with ease, making it an ideal choice for both automation and business intelligence tasks without the need for additional technical support or resources.

    By choosing Sourcetable, you bypass the hassle and expense of developing and maintaining a bespoke ETL solution. This not only accelerates the setup process but also ensures that your data management remains agile and adaptable to your business's evolving needs. Embrace the simplicity and efficiency of Sourcetable to transform how you handle your data from Bubble, and unlock the potential for smarter, data-driven decisions.

    Common Use Cases

    • B
      Sourcetable Integration
      Displaying transformed data in a spreadsheet
    • B
      Sourcetable Integration
      Using Bubbles nodes for aggregation and filtering before loading into a spreadsheet
    • B
      Sourcetable Integration
      Comparing datasets (diff) within Bubble prior to export to a spreadsheet
    • B
      Sourcetable Integration
      Converting data formats within Bubble for spreadsheet compatibility
    • B
      Sourcetable Integration
      Managing a data processing pipeline in Bubble with multiple inputs before loading into a spreadsheet

    Frequently Asked Questions

    What are the main functionalities of Bubbles as an ETL tool?

    Bubbles is used for data integration, data cleansing, data auditing, and more. It simplifies ETL processes using metadata to describe pipelines.

    Can Bubbles be integrated with other programming languages?

    Yes, Bubbles can be used with other programming languages.

    What makes Integrate.io suitable for growing enterprises?

    Integrate.io is a no-code, cloud-based ETL solution that builds pipelines quickly, offers over 200 integrations, and requires no data engineering experience.

    Does Integrate.io offer customer support?

    Yes, Integrate.io provides free customer support.

    Is Integrate.io a suitable ETL tool for the year 2024?

    Integrate.io is considered a good ETL tool for 2024.

    Conclusion

    Bubble's Python framework for ETL streamlines the process of data integration, cleansing, auditing, and more, enabling users to concentrate on the ETL processes themselves. Integrate.io, as a no-code, cloud-based solution, further simplifies ETL by allowing rapid pipeline construction without the need for data engineering expertise, making it an excellent choice for enterprise use and modern data teams. With the proven benefits of ETL tools in various industries—such as healthcare, retail, and financial services—to ease migration, reduce time and expenses, and ensure data quality, it's clear that these tools are essential for efficient data management. However, for those looking to directly manipulate ETL data within spreadsheets, Sourcetable offers a seamless alternative. Sign up for Sourcetable today to start transforming your data workflows with the ease and flexibility of spreadsheets.

    ETL is a breeze with Sourcetable

    Analyze data, automate reports and create live dashboards
    for all your business applications, without code. Get unlimited access free for 14 days.